How Do You Clean Sticky Fishing Lures?

Warm Water & Soap – Warm water and soap will clean most things, including old dirty fishing lures. The first thing to try when cleaning dirty swimbaits, plastics and lures is a warm water & soap mixture. Simply fill tub with a mixture of soap and water and let the dirty fishing lures soak for a bit.

What do you clean fishing lures with?

Cleaning your Lures

  1. Remove hooks and split rings.
  2. Rinse with warm water.
  3. Gently remove dirt. Hardened dirt particles can become abrasive when scrubbed.
  4. Apply Bar Keepers Friend Soft Cleanser, and let it sit 1 to 2 minutes.
  5. Use a toothbrush to scrub the lure.
  6. Rinse.

How do you clean fishing lures after saltwater?

It doesn’t take much saltwater to ruin a box of lures. Once home, wash them carefully with gentle soap like baby shampoo and fresh water, scrubbing gently with a toothbrush to remove corrosive saltwater in nooks and crannies. Wipe dry, then store in your tackle box.

How do you clean a fish hook?

Fill a small jar with the apple cider vinegar and add the hooks – make sure they are completely covered by the vinegar. Check on the hooks periodically; when the hooks are clean enough for your standards, remove them from the vinegar, rinse them in warm water and dry them completely.

How do you remove mold from fishing lures?

If we’re strictly talking mold, use plain old distilled white vinegar, undiluted, and give it a 24hr soak. The acidity will kill every thing living. It will also eat away any rust on the metal parts of the lure. Just give it time.

How do you clean marlin lures?

Put the skirted lures in just-boiled water, agitate them for around a minute which removes any sticky surface oil, and dissolves salt. Dry the skirts laid neatly and flat on a towel in the shade.

Why is my lure spinning?

It is really quite simple. If the end of the line – the bait, lure or fly end – can rotate around its own axis, line-twist will work its way up the line. The more line out from the reel the further the twist will work its way up the line. Using swivels that do not swivel is a good method of building line-twist.

What is a Texas rigged worm?

The Texas rig is a technique used for fishing with soft plastic lures. It involves a bullet-shaped weight being threaded onto the fishing line first, followed by a glass or plastic bead, and then the line is secured to a hook, usually an offset worm hook.
